Efficacy, safety and cost‐effectiveness of CAR‐T therapy

open access: yesBritish Journal of Clinical Pharmacology, EarlyView.
CAR T‐cells demonstrate high efficacy in blood cancers, including ALL, MM and DLBCL. Innovations target solid tumours despite challenges such as antigen escape. Combination therapies enhance the delivery and infiltration of CAR T cells. Toxicity, cost and resistance remain major barriers to clinical use.

Stabilization of Human Serum Alkaline Phosphatase to Histidine-induced Heat Inactivation by Tryptic Digestion

open access: yes, 1976
1. Serum alkaline phosphatase [EC 3.1.3.1] was strongly inactivated by histidine during incubation at pH 8.0 and 45°; however, tryptic digestion of the serum strongly protected the enzyme against inactivation by histidine.
